  1. Jack Jones (American singer) John Allan Jones (born January 14, 1938) is an American singer [2] and actor. Jones is primarily a straight-pop singer (even when he recorded contemporary material) whose forays into jazz are mostly of the big-band/swing variety. He has won two Grammy Awards [2] and has received a total of five nominations.
